The Best Skincare for Men That Fits in a Carry-On

A weekend bag has no room for a bathroom shelf, which makes it the perfect excuse to work out what your routine really needs. Stripped to essentials, the best skincare for men is small enough to fit a wash bag with room to spare. A cleanser that doubles for face and body, a moisturiser that works morning and night, and a compact sunscreen cover almost everything a trip demands. Everything else is a passenger you are carrying for no reason. A trip is really a free audit, since whatever you did not pack and did not miss was probably never pulling its weight at home either.

Products That Earn Their Place in the Bag

The trick is choosing things that do more than one job. A gentle cleanser that suits both face and body saves you a bottle; a moisturiser you trust in any climate saves you two. A bar that washes face, body and hair is the classic space-saver, and a single balm can handle both post-shave soothing and the odd dry patch. The best skincare for men, packed for travel, is really just your home routine with the redundancy stripped out. Pack Only What You Reach For

Before your next trip, lay out your whole routine and be honest about what you would actually miss. Take the two or three products you use without thinking and leave the rest behind. Choose multitaskers over single-use extras so your bag stays light and quick to pack. Notice how your skin copes on the road, since it usually manages perfectly well on far less than you feared. Bring that lesson home with you and let a leaner routine tidy your bathroom shelf for good.
